Coeur Mining's Total Liabilities is increasing over the years with slightly volatile fluctuation. Overall, Total Liabilities is expected to go to about 1.2 B this year. Total Liabilities is the total amount of all liabilities that Coeur Mining has, including both short-term and long-term liabilities. View All Fundamentals

Coeur Total Liab History

20251.2 B
20241.2 B
20231.1 B
2022957.1 M
2021934.2 M
2020710.5 M
2019711.6 M

About Coeur Mining Financial Statements

Coeur Mining stakeholders use historical fundamental indicators, such as Coeur Mining's Total Liab, to determine how well the company is positioned to perform in the future. Although Coeur Mining investors may analyze each financial statement separately, they are all interrelated. For example, changes in Coeur Mining's assets and liabilities are reflected in the revenues and expenses on Coeur Mining's income statement, which ultimately affect the company's gains or losses. The market value of Coeur Mining is measured differently than its book value, which is the value of Coeur that is recorded on the company's balance sheet. Investors also form their own opinion of Coeur Mining's value that differs from its market value or its book value, called intrinsic value, which is Coeur Mining's true underlying value. Investors use various methods to calculate intrinsic value and buy a stock when its market value falls below its intrinsic value. Because Coeur Mining's market value can be influenced by many factors that don't directly affect Coeur Mining's underlying business (such as a pandemic or basic market pessimism), market value can vary widely from intrinsic value.
Please note, there is a significant difference between Coeur Mining's value and its price as these two are different measures arrived at by different means. Investors typically determine if Coeur Mining is a good investment by looking at such factors as earnings, sales, fundamental and technical indicators, competition as well as analyst projections. However, Coeur Mining's price is the amount at which it trades on the open market and represents the number that a seller and buyer find agreeable to each party.
